How to Use This Calculator
  1. Enter Total Damages — all economic and non-economic losses before fault reduction.
  2. Set Plaintiff Fault % — the percentage of responsibility attributed to the injured party.
  3. Select Fault System: Pure Comparative (any fault reduces recovery), Modified 50% or 51% (barred above that threshold), or Contributory (any fault bars recovery).
  4. Review Adjusted Recovery — your damages reduced by your percentage of fault.
  5. Under contributory negligence states (VA, MD, NC, AL, DC), any plaintiff fault bars recovery entirely.
